| Davis Rain Gauge Heater Disabled |
| I have decided to shut off the heater in the Davis Rain Gauge since it is evaporating/sublimating all the snow recently. It has shown zero precipitation during recent snow events. The snow is very powdery and doesn't melt into the gauge. I'll reactivate it when needed. The heater consumes 33W and while not a lot of power, it doesn't help with the electric bill. High Moisture Limitations: With PM2.5 sensors, fog reflects the light, and can result in a higher reading. This is characteristic to the inherent sensor design. The condition occurs during rainy or foggy weather, where: Outdoor Temperature - Dew point Temperature ≤ 2 ℃ 3.6 ℉
